Main page > Comments > Fuel & Energy > Forum Istanbul to start on may 10th Forum Istanbul to start on may 10thForum Istanbul will hold its 6th meeting on the theme of "Building Tomorrow - Target 2023", at the Swissotel on May 10th-11th. The meeting will bring together leading names of politics, science, economy and business communities in Istanbul. On the first day of the meeting, participants will exchange views on the "Development Strategy Report". This year's meeting is expected to focus on the issue of energy.
